R5F10ALFCLFB#35 Specifications

  • Type
    Parameter
  • Supplier Device Package
    64-LFQFP (10x10)
  • Package / Case
    64-LQFP
  • Mounting Type
    Surface Mount
  • Operating Temperature
    -40°C ~ 105°C (TA)
  • Oscillator Type
    Internal
  • Data Converters
    A/D 21x10b SAR
  • Voltage - Supply (Vcc/Vdd)
    2.7V ~ 5.5V
  • RAM Size
    6K x 8
  • EEPROM Size
    4K x 8
  • Program Memory Type
    FLASH
  • Program Memory Size
    96KB (96K x 8)
  • Number of I/O
    52
  • Peripherals
    LVD, POR, PWM, WDT
  • Connectivity
    CSI, I²C, LINbus, SPI, UART/USART
  • Speed
    32MHz
  • Core Size
    16-Bit
  • Core Processor
    RL78
  • DigiKey Programmable
    Not Verified
  • Packaging
    Tray
  • Product Status
    Active
  • Series
    RL78/F13
The CY7C63723-PC is a low-power USB controller integrated circuit chip. Some advantages and application scenarios of this chip are:Advantages: 1. Low power consumption: The chip is designed with low power requirements, making it suitable for battery-powered applications. 2. Built-in USB functionality: The chip integrates USB functionality, allowing devices to connect and interface with USB-enabled devices. 3. Programmable: The chip is programmable, enabling customization and flexibility in design. 4. Small form factor: The integrated circuit chip is compact in size, making it suitable for applications with limited space. 5. Cost-effective: The chip provides a cost-effective solution for USB connectivity needs.Application scenarios: 1. Human Interface Devices (HID): The CY7C63723-PC can be used in devices like keyboards, mice, and game controllers, enabling USB connectivity for seamless communication between the device and a computer. 2. USB data transfer: The chip can be employed in devices such as USB flash drives, USB data acquisition modules, or USB data loggers to enable high-speed and reliable USB data transfer. 3. Internet of Things (IoT): In IoT applications, the chip can be used to connect sensors, actuators, and other devices to a computer or network hub for data collection and control purposes. 4. Industrial automation: The integrated circuit chip can be used in industrial automation applications where USB connectivity is required for communication between various devices like sensors, controllers, and actuators. 5. Consumer electronics: The chip can be utilized in various consumer electronics products like printers, scanners, and digital cameras to provide USB connectivity for data transfer, firmware updates, or device control.These are just a few examples, and the application scenarios for CY7C63723-PC can extend to various other devices requiring USB connectivity and control.
